TJX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2021 in Review

1,583 of the 5,695 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in TJX Companies (TJX) for Q1 2021, worth a combined $71.4B — down 4.1% from $74.5B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 131 funds opened new TJX positions and 122 closed out — a net gain of 9 holders — while 660 added to existing stakes and 563 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Jennison Associates, adding an estimated $347M. The largest seller was Wellington Management Group, cutting an estimated $890M.
